Franklin put another one in the bag on Wednesday to keep their undefeated season alive. They never let the Laguna Creek Cardinals onto the board and left with a 4-0 victory. Considering the Wildcats have won five games by more than two goals this season, Wednesday's blowout was nothing new.
They hit Laguna Creek with a four-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Joseph Ochoa, Christian Azevedo, Landon Roberson, and Marcos Zarate.
Franklin's win was their sixth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 12-0-1. The wins came thanks to their defensive effort, having only given up one goal over those six contests. As for Laguna Creek, they have been struggling recently as they've lost five of their last six mat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 3-9 record this season.
Franklin will head out to take on Cosumnes Oaks at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Franklin has been dominant on offense recently, having racked up an incredible 15 goals over their last three games. As for Laguna Creek, they will face off against Pleasant Grove at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Laguna Creek is facing Pleasant Grove at the right time seeing as Pleasant Grove is stuck on a four-game losing streak.
